Shim Changmin lends his voice for 'Paradise Farm' DVD in Japan

Poster for TV series "Paradise Farm" [SBS]

TVXQ member Shim Changmin has lended his voice for the DVD version of "Paradise Farm" in Japan. Reports by various Japanese media outlets including Sankei Sports revealed on Wednesday that Changmin has done the Japanese-language dubbing for his character Han Dong-joo for the DVD of "Paradise Farm" set to be released in the country on November 2. "It was quite a challenge to do the dubbing for the DVD but I have put in all my efforts to do a good job," Changmin was quoted as saying in the reports. The "Paradise Farm" DVD will feature extra footage of Changmin in the recording studio for the dubbing, never-before-seen shots and interviews with the cast. "Paradise Farm," which ran for two months starting January 24 on SBS, tells the story of Han Dong-joo (Changmin), a grandson of a conglomerate with a harsh yet loveable personality, who ends up living with his ex-wife named Lee Da-ji, played by Lee Yeon-hee, while developing a resort on Jeju Island.
